titleOfInvention for a cholesterol diminution of green juice egg feed composition
abstract The present invention relates to a cholesterol-lowering green egg laying composition.n n n In order to provide a rich egg yolk feed composition with effective ingredients contained in onions, sesame leaves, mugwort, etc. in abundant egg yolk and egg white, and particularly reduced cholesterol, the laying hen according to the present invention in 25,000 water of 125-130 years old For one-time, commercially available purina, Korean feed, and other general blended feeds, 100-120 g of supplemented feed, 32 liters of green juice mixed with onion, mugwort, and sesame leaves at the same weight ratio for 400 liters of water, are separately provided twice a day for 30 days. Cholesterol-lowering green egg egg feed composition, characterized in that.
